/* tradingz new static styles */
:root{
  --bg:#000;
  --card:#1a1a1a;
  --muted:#c7c7c7;
  --accent:#fbbf24;
  --container-w:1200px;
  --gap:20px;
}
*{box-sizing:border-box;margin:0;padding:0}
html,body{height:100%;background:var(--bg);color:#fff;font-family:Inter, system-ui, -apple-system, 'Segoe UI', Roboto, 'Helvetica Neue', Arial;}
a{color:inherit}
.container{max-width:var(--container-w);margin:0 auto;padding:40px 20px;}
.header{display:flex;align-items:center;justify-content:space-between;padding:12px 0}
.brand{display:flex;align-items:center;gap:12px}
.brand img{height:48px}
.nav a{margin-left:20px;color:#ddd;text-decoration:none;font-weight:600}

.hero{padding:40px 0;text-align:center}
.hero h1{font-size:40px;margin-bottom:12px}
.hero p{color:var(--muted);max-width:900px;margin:0 auto 18px;line-height:1.6}

.btn{display:inline-block;padding:12px 22px;border-radius:999px;background:linear-gradient(135deg,#fbbf24,#f97316);color:#000;font-weight:700;text-decoration:none;margin-right:10px}

.section{padding:40px 0}
.section .title{ text-align:center;margin-bottom:8px }
.section h2{font-size:32px;margin-bottom:8px}
.section p.lead{color:var(--muted);text-align:center;margin-bottom:20px}

/* Grid utilities */
.grid-three{display:flex;flex-wrap:wrap;gap:var(--gap);justify-content:center}
.grid-three .card{background:var(--card);padding:28px;border-radius:12px;flex:0 0 calc(33.3333% - (var(--gap)));max-width:calc(33.3333% - (var(--gap)));min-height:180px;display:flex;flex-direction:column;justify-content:center;text-align:left}
.grid-two{display:flex;flex-wrap:wrap;gap:var(--gap);justify-content:center}
.grid-two .card{background:var(--card);padding:24px;border-radius:12px;flex:0 0 calc(50% - (var(--gap)));max-width:calc(50% - (var(--gap)));min-height:140px}

.card h3{margin-bottom:12px;font-size:20px}
.card p{color:var(--muted);line-height:1.6}

/* Testimonials grid smaller cards */
.test-grid .card{min-height:140px;padding:20px;text-align:left}

/* Resources list */
.resources ul{list-style:none;padding-left:0;margin-top:12px}
.resources li{margin-bottom:8px}

/* Footer */
.footer{padding:30px 0;background:#070707;color:#9aa0a6}
.footer .cols{display:flex;gap:24px;flex-wrap:wrap}
.footer .col{flex:1;min-width:200px}

/* Responsive */
@media (max-width: 1000px){
  .grid-three .card{flex:0 0 calc(50% - (var(--gap)));max-width:calc(50% - (var(--gap)));}
}
@media (max-width: 600px){
  .nav a{margin-left:10px;font-size:14px}
  .grid-three .card, .grid-two .card{flex:0 0 100%;max-width:100%}
  .hero h1{font-size:28px}
  .container{padding:20px}
}


/* Hover border effect */
.card {
  border: 1px solid transparent;
  transition: border 0.3s ease, transform 0.2s ease;
}
.card:hover {
  border: 1px solid var(--accent);
  transform: translateY(-4px);
}


/* Hamburger Menu */
.hamburger {
  display:none;
  flex-direction:column;
  gap:4px;
  cursor:pointer;
}
.hamburger div{
  width:25px;
  height:3px;
  background:#fff;
  border-radius:3px;
  transition:0.3s;
}

/* Mobile Nav */
@media (max-width:768px){
  .nav { 
    display:none;
    flex-direction:column;
    background:#111;
    position:absolute;
    top:70px;
    right:20px;
    padding:20px;
    border-radius:8px;
    width:160px;
    gap:12px;
    border:1px solid #333;
  }
  .nav.show { display:flex; }

  .hamburger { display:flex; }
}
